Already planning to join the Premier Volleyball League Rookie Draft last year, Sheena Toring ultimately set those plans aside to help National University pursue back-to-back titles in the UAAP Season 87 Women’s Volleyball Tournament.
Now that she has fulfilled that mission, Toring is ready to take the next step in her volleyball journey — entering the PVL Rookie Draft.
“Since last year pa, actually, gusto ko lang mag-grow, but ‘yun nga, goal namin na back-to-back. At least, nakuha naman po namin, and graduate na rin po ako sa school. Wala na akong ibang gagawin sa NU. Tapos na po talaga ‘ko,” said the 5-foot-7 middle blocker.
Toring shared that ever since she started playing volleyball, she has dedicated her life to reaching this milestone — turning her long-time dream of playing in the PVL into a reality.
With her dream now within reach, the 24-year-old NU stalwart vowed to give her all and make the most out of every opportunity on the professional stage.
“Nilu-look forward ko ‘yung pagiging professional na volleyball [player], kasi buong years ko na nagba-volleyball, ito ‘yung pinakahihintay ko talaga, which is maglaro sa PVL,” Toring said.
“Dito sa PVL, I think macha-challenge ako kasi ‘di ko pa masasabi kung ano ‘yung career ko sa PVL. So ayun lang, tiyaga lang tsaka back to zero nga po ako.”
After spending nearly her entire volleyball career under the NU system, Toring admitted that she’s both nervous and excited to start fresh and experience a new environment with different coaches and teammates.
“Actually kinakabahan nga ako. Actually, nung nagtingin-tingin sa ibang PVL teams, dun ko na-realize na parang iba talaga ‘pag ibang coaches, ibang teammates, so sa akin, excited din naman po ‘ko,” she shared.
Having captured championships at both the high school and college levels in the UAAP, Toring believes she can carry that winning mentality into the professional ranks.
“Yung championship experience ko from high school to college. ‘Yun ‘yung masasabi kong experience na madadala ko professionally.”
